    <p style=”text-align: center;”>Deadline extended: CFP: Special Issue of Performance Matters Sound Acts: Unmuting Performance Studies
    Deadline: Full submissions by 31 May 2019.</p>
    <p style=”text-align: left;”>This special issue of Performance Matters places theater and performance on the map in sound studies by tracing out how sound acts. “Sound acts” underscores how sound inaugurates bodies and power, and how bodies and power in performance produce meanings and significations for sound. For this special issue of Performance Matters, we solicit scholarly essays, sonic performance scripts, interviews with or manifestos from sound artists and practitioners that investigate sound as an aesthetic possibility and mode of resistance for minoritarian subjects. Our publication will be field defining in coalescing the sonic reverberations emerging in theater and performance studies.</p>
